How Afpod-CV Tablet works:

Afpod-CV Tablets contain Cefpodoxime Proxetil, an antibiotic, and Clavulanic Acid,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Cefpodoxime Proxetil's mechanism of action involves disrupting bacterial cell wall synthesis, thereby hindering bacterial growth. Clavulanic Acid counteracts bacterial resistance mechanisms, boosting Cefpodoxime Proxetil's effectiveness.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The safety of consuming alcohol while taking Afpod-CV Tablet is undetermined. Seek medical advice.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The use of Afpod-CV Tablets during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harmful consequences for fetal development; nevertheless, data from human trials are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Afpod-CV Tablets pose minimal risk during lactation. Research in humans indicates negligible transfer of the medication into breast milk, presenting no appreciable danger to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ving ability may be impaired by Afpod-CV Tablet side effects, including allergic reactions, dizziness, or seizures.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

The use of Afpod-CV Tablets requires careful consideration in individuals with advanced renal impairment. Dosage modification for Afpod-CV Tablets might be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data regarding Afpod-CV Tablet use in individuals with hepatic impairment is scarce. Physician consultation is recommended.

FAQs on Afpod-CV Tablet

Afpod-CV Tablet can cause diarrhea as a side effect. This is because, while it eliminates harmful bacteria as an antibiotic, it can also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ria. Consult your doctor if you experience severe diarrhea.
Afpod-CV Tablet typically begins working quickly, though complete bacterial eradication and symptom relief might take several days.
Contact your doctor if your symptoms worsen during treatment or haven't improved after completing the full course.
Continue taking Afpod-CV Tablet as prescribed; don't stop early, even if you feel better. Full treatment is necessary to eliminate the infection completely.
Afpod-CV Tablet combines Cefpodoxime and Clavulanic acid to treat bacterial infections by eliminating harmful bacteria.
Afpod-CV Tablet may cause rare but serious side effects (less than 1 in 1,000 patients). Seek immediate medical attention if you experience bloody diarrhea, jaundice (yellowing of eyes and skin), easy bruising or skin discoloration, shortness of breath, widespread rash, skin peeling, or fever.
Continue taking Afpod-CV Tablet as prescribed; finish the entire course, even if you feel better. Full recovery requires completing the treatment, as symptoms can improve before the infection is completely eradicated.
Afpod-CV Tablet may trigger allergic reactions and should be avoided by individuals with known cephalosporin antibiotic allergies. Seek immediate medical attention if you experience allergic symptoms such as hives, breathing difficulties, or swelling of the face, lips, tongue, or throat.
Patients allergic to penicillin or any Afpod-CV Tablet component, or with a history of Afpod-CV Tablet-associated liver damage, should not use this medication.
Afpod-CV Tablet may reduce the effectiveness of birth control pills. Therefore, consult your doctor about alternative hormonal birth control methods, like condoms, diaphragms, or spermicides.
